titleOfInvention Process for the preparation of polycyclic dyes
abstract A process for the preparation of a polycyclic dye of the formula (1), by reacting a substituted acetic acid of the formula (2), with a compound of the formula (3) and oxidation of the intermediate leuco compound to dehydrogenate the peripheral heterocyclic rings in which Y is an optionally substituted aromatic or heteroaromatic radical; Ring A is unsubstituted or is substituted by from one to five groups; Z is -NR1R2; R1 and R2 are each independently H or are independently selected from optionally substituted alkyl, alkenyl, cycloalkyl, aralkyl, aryl and heteroaryl; or R1 and R2 together with the nitrogen atom to which they are attached form a heterocyclic ring; or R1 and R2 each independently together with the nitrogen to which they are attached and the adjacent carbon atom of Ring B form a heterocyclic ring; and X1 and X2 are each independently selected from H, halogen, optionally substituted alkyl, optionally substituted aryl, optionally substituted heteroaryl, cyano, carbamoyl, sulphamoyl, carboxylic acid and carboxylic acid ester, a process for the preparation of the substituted acetic acid of Formula (2) and certain novel substituted acetic acids of Formula (2).
